Stone bruises are sores on the bottom of the feet. stone bruise above concerns all the balls of your feet and can be very painful if you are a dancer or not. The condition is like a stone in the shoe print painful on the balls, hence the name of this disease, stone bruise.
The long bone in the foot, which interact with the toes, called metatarsals. Metatarsalgia is a violation in the bottom of one or more of the metatarsal heads. It 's moreoften occurs on the second metatarsal. The depths of the MTP joints support the entire weight of the body, if you go up on demi tips, come to your jumps, and even if you push off when walking normally. The joints are overloaded and bruises. This is usually caused by defects in weight distribution on the sole of the foot, or do ballet on a hard surface. The metatarsal bone may spread down, or move closer than farther awayResult of all load forces. There are other conditions that may produce similar pain metatarsal bone, for example, stress fractures or osteonecrosis, it is always best to seek an accurate diagnosis and treatment by a physician.
